I would say somewhere closer to the city or in fremantle, theres lots of suburbs around the city within 15-25mins bus ride that would do but it all depends on your budget really. Places like subiaco and cottesloe are great but very expensive, personally I would rather go somewhere like morley and pay half the rent you would in sub and still only be 20mins from the city

We live in Butler - to some it's the back of beyond (and maybe further!!!) but it's close to the beach, good transport links to Joondalup and the city (will be better when the train station gets built), lots of families, infrastructure (schools, shops, medical centre etc) and a pub being built. I work in Subi and get there driving in 40mins - husband works in Mindarie - 5 mins! 16yr old has a part time job in Woolworths in Ocean keys - 5 mins. So overall it suits us and the family - we have got involved with local activities - love surf life saving on a sunday!!!
